Paladin Slated As 5-1 Favorite In Derby Future Wager Pool 5; Zany Leads Lone Oaks Future Wager At 3-1

Zany after her Demoiselle win | Sarah Andrew

The fifth pool of the Kentucky Derby Future Wager and lone Kentucky Oaks offering is set to begin Friday at Noon ET and will close Sunday evening, Churchill Downs said in a press release on Tuesday.

Both pools feature $2 Win and Exacta wagering, as well as a separate Oaks/Derby Future Double linking selections in both races.

The Kentucky Derby Future Wager closes Sunday at 6 p.m., while the Oaks Future Wager remains open until 6:30 p.m.

Headlining the Derby wagering slate is GII Fasig-Tipton Risen Star winner Paladin (Gun Runner) who is expected to make his next start in the Apr. 4 running of the GI Toyota Blue Grass Stakes.

In the Oaks Future Wager, the unbeaten Zany (American Pharoah) was made the 3-1 morning line favorite out of a field of 39. At 20-1, the 40th interest is for “All Other 3-Year-Old Fillies.”
